Output 6ab32b84315a43e02d25fec959b469544f536e0bd5f02f8d1c3dcde53bce7e7f:1

value
44944400
script pubkey
OP_0 OP_PUSHBYTES_20 50d3ca544f713d8aae7e01715c3aeba8179dff45
address
bc1q2rfu54z0wy7c4tn7q9c4cwht4qteml69vecllh
transaction
6ab32b84315a43e02d25fec959b469544f536e0bd5f02f8d1c3dcde53bce7e7f
spent
true